WASHINGTON – The uncle of Boston Marathon bombing suspect Tamerlan Tsarnaev says his nephew has been buried in Virginia.

Ruslan Tsarni said Friday that the body was buried in a cemetery in Doswell, Virginia, near Richmond, with the help of a “faith coalition.”

The burial this week ended a frustrating search for a community willing to take the body, which had been kept at a funeral parlour in Worcester, Massachusetts, as cemeteries refused to take the remains.

Tsarni says he’s relieved by the resolution, saying, a “corpse must be in the soil.”

Tsarnaev was killed April 19 in a getaway attempt after a gunbattle with police. His younger brother, Dzhokhar, was captured later in the day and remains in custody.
